Communication Type
Parameter
Choice
Ethernet
Communication Command
Select the appropriate message type according to
Data Table Address (This Controller)
Read: This is the controller tag in which to store the data being
read.
Write: This is the controller tag that stores the value to be written
to the power monitor.
Size in Elements
This is the number of elements being read or written to. If you are
performing a single element read or write, then this value should
be 1. If you are performing a multiple element read or write, then
this should be the number of elements after the source element
that you wish to read or write.
Port Number
2
